Output dde951d31e2b8106529f810f50c838155a602ff8cf9f4a44b7bdfd4a1f6696cd:3

value
15497362
script pubkey
OP_0 OP_PUSHBYTES_20 1eefc1b9285662e20c98ace9971fea291f106a8c
address
bc1qrmhurwfg2e3wyryc4n5ew8l29y03q65vqxkx9g
transaction
dde951d31e2b8106529f810f50c838155a602ff8cf9f4a44b7bdfd4a1f6696cd
confirmations
139136
spent
true